The real trial of Oscar Wilde : the first uncensored transcript of the trial of Oscar Wilde vs. John Douglas, Marquess of Queensberry, 1895 /

London's Central Criminal Court Sessions Papers for April 1895 were blunt, declaring that "the details of this case are unfit for publication." The case was Oscar Wilde's first trial, a libel action brought against the Marquess of Queensberry for publicly calling him a homosexual...
